Haipu weak base anion exchange resins are materials modified with amino functional groups, specifically designed for selective acid removal and biochemical separation. The products are divided into mixed amine type and gradient amine type (anti-fouling type), with regeneration efficiency higher than traditional resins.

Technical Highlights

▶ Dual Type Adaptation

•Mixed amine type wide pH deacidification (pH 4-10), gradient amine type resistant to organic contamination

▶ Precise Removal  

• Targeted removal of inorganic acids and macromolecular organics  

▶ Low-Consumption Regeneration

• Supports regeneration with 2% sodium hydroxide, swelling rate<3%
